Kelly I need your opinion/advice on something.
At Publix yesterday the CSM wouldn't take my Pork/Beef/Charcoal coupons because they "can only take one manufacturer coupon for charcoal". I explained they all weren't for charcoal, but different items, so then he decided that I should have to buy a bag of charcoal for each coupon.
What would you say to a cashier/manager that told you that?

starbucksgirl said...

If I were you I would email Publix and tell them what happened. I would also contact the main store manager directly and explain to him that the CSM doesn't understand how the coupons work. You only have to buy one bag of charcoal; all of the other coupons bounce off of the one bag that you bought (so to speak). One of the coupons is for Beef wyb charcoal, one of them is for Pork wyb charcoal and one of them is for the charcoal itself. It's pretty simple.

Once you have spoken to the District Manager for your area then you can reference him/her in your conversations. For example, if you have a problem again, you can say, "I will call "insert DM's name" and talk to him about the deal.

Are you local to Nashville. If so, you can tell the CSM and the local manager that I have walked the District Mgr. for TN through this deal and he understands it and is familiar with it. If he doesn't have a problem with it then they shouldn't either.
